The offensive line isn't glamorous, but it's the hinge that swings every fantasy outcome. You can spend all summer debating target shares, red-zone roles, or whether a quarterback is ready to take the next step, but none of that matters if five guys up front stumble out of the blocks.

Holes don't open, deep routes never develop, and the best-laid game plans shrivel the second a guard gets forklifted into his quarterback's lap.
